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ion Criteria

  • Institutionalized in a care home
  • Are frail individuals, as categorised by a Functional Ambulation Categorisation of 2\-5
  • Asymptomatic for pain

Exclusion Criteria

  • For all participants in the study:
  • Individuals engaging in above normal levels of exercise already
  • Knee or hip prosthesis
  • A recent history of venous thrombosis, fracture or surgery
  • Individuals with spinal tumours or metastases, disc herniation or aortic aneurisms
  • A cognitive ability score below 22 in the RUDAS assessment
  • Individuals with a pacemaker, Epilepsy, or Diabetes with peripheral neuropathy
  • Biochemical indicators of pathologies such as Paget’s disease, renal disease, FBC, or diabetes
  • For those undergoing bone\-health measures only:
  • Individuals suffering from hypoparathyroidism or diseases/conditions resulting in hypercalcaemia and/or hypercalciuria
